摘要: [目的] 探讨多基因聚合在优质肉鸡分子育种中的可行性。[方法] 运用PCR-SSCP和测序技术检测ADSLGARS-AIRS-GARTA-FABP3个基因的优势纯合基因型(CCAAMM)。[结果] 研究结果显示,3个基因的优势纯合基因型聚合后代完全也是优势纯合基因型(CCAAMM),在后代个体中优势纯合基因型个体的肌苷酸含量显著高于其他非完全有利聚合基因型个体(P<0.05)。除了CCBBMM型,CCAAMM型的肌内脂肪含量显著高于其他聚合基因型(P<0.05)。[结论] 推测CCAAMM聚合基因型可作为大恒优质肉鸡肉质性状有效的候选标记。

Abstract: [Objective] The aim of this study is to detect the feasibility of multiple gene pyramiding breeding in well-quality Broiler.[Method] Single nucleotide polymorphisms (SNPs) of candidate genes in Daheng well-quality Broiler with S01 line (parent strain) and D groups (pyramiding offspring) were detected by PCR-SSCP and sequencing.[Results] The result showed that dominant homozygotes genotype (CCAAMM) in their F1offspring was also CCAAMM genotype.The inosine monophosphate content of the dominant homozygotes genotype (CCAAMM) was higher than other genotypes (P <0.05),the intramuscular fat of the dominant homozygotes genotype (CCAAMM) was higher than other genotypes (P<0.05) except for the CCBBMM genotype.[Conclusion] We speculated that the homozygote genotype (CCAAMM) was a major marker affecting chicken meat quality traits.
